Something totally unexpected happend this summer. Three original wall panels in green tones from Verner Panton’s legendary “Visiona 2” exhibition showed up from a man who worked with the Visiona fairs in the 70:ies! Marianne Panton earlier told me all green panels from the Bayer ship was destroyed after the exhibition in Köln january 1970. […]

LUMINOUS WALL ELEMENT
[2jslideshow id=”38676″] Blue and yellow prototype for the “Luminous Wall Element” made ca 1969. It has been several later made copies around but this is one of two originals still existing. This panel is attached in a box of mirrors to duplicate the panels when you look inside this box. The blue and yellow panel […]
